Song Meaning
The lyrics paint a stark picture of a world where authenticity is overlooked. The narrator observes a disconnect between outward appearances and inner reality, noting how some people chase illusions without realizing their own detachment from genuine experience. This sets up a central conflict: the perceived unfairness of a system where superficiality is rewarded over substance.
This tension is amplified by the narrator's direct address to someone they deem inauthentic. The lyrics sharply contrast the recipient's undeserved "fame" with their "fake" persona, suggesting a deep-seated resentment. The narrator insists on their own "real" nature, creating a clear dichotomy between their integrity and the other person's perceived deceit.
The core of the song's message lies in the narrator's commitment to their own principles. While the object of their critique is chasing "fame," the narrator pledges to remain "True to the game," implying a dedication to genuine effort and authenticity within their own sphere. This dedication is presented as a defiant stance against a system that seems to favor the disingenuous.
Ultimately, the effectiveness of these lyrics stems from their blunt honesty and clear moral framing. The narrator's "despise" for "selfish ways" and their confident assertion of being "real" while calling out the other's fakery creates a powerful, if somewhat unvarnished, statement about integrity in the face of perceived societal corruption.
